Pattern: Shetland Triangle, from Wrap Style
Yarn: Zen Yarn Garden Tencelicious Yarn, in Sun Kiss, which was the March offering from the Harmony Semi-solid sock yarn club.
Needle: 3.25mm
Modifications: The pattern has you knit 8 repeats of the main pattern, before doing the border, but I had lots of yarn left after 8 repeats. I started weighing obsessively, and managed to get 10 repeats + the border out of the skein.
I love it! It is little, for a shawl, but it is just enough to wrap around my neck. And this yarn! It feels great on my neck, so smooth, but still warm.
